Struct remoc::rfn::RFnProvider
source · pub struct RFnProvider { /* private fields */ }
Available on crate feature
rfn
only.Expand description
Provides a remotely callable async Fn function.
Dropping the provider will stop making the function available for remote calls.
Implementations§
Trait Implementations§
source§impl Debug for RFnProvider
impl Debug for RFnProvider
source§impl Drop for RFnProvider
impl Drop for RFnProvider
source§impl From<RFnProvider> for Provider
impl From<RFnProvider> for Provider
source§fn from(provider: RFnProvider) -> Self
fn from(provider: RFnProvider) -> Self
Converts to this type from the input type.
Auto Trait Implementations§
impl Freeze for RFnProvider
impl !RefUnwindSafe for RFnProvider
impl Send for RFnProvider
impl Sync for RFnProvider
impl Unpin for RFnProvider
impl !UnwindSafe for RFnProvider
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more